hoolyproductions Posted December 11, 2024 Share #4 Posted December 11, 2024 Personally, and very subjectively, I preferred the tones, malleability and better resistance to blown highlights in the SL2-S compared to the SL2. Which is not to say that SL2 is not a fantastic camera, but I preferred (and still have) the SL2-S. Also if you are shooting in very low light/high ISOs then SL2-S is IMO the clear winner. 1 Quote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
